Bang

Drum machine

A Haskell-based drum machine library that allows users to write and play back music sequences directly in the language.

A Drum Machine DSL for Haskell

GitHub

94 stars
7 watching
4 forks
Language: Haskell
last commit: almost 6 years ago

Related projects:

Repository Description Stars
hydrogen-music/hydrogen An advanced drum machine software with MIDI support and customizable instruments. 1,063
lvm/tidal-drum-patterns A collection of drum patterns implemented in Haskell for use with the TidalCycles music software environment 74
psemiletov/drumlabooh A drum machine plugin that supports multiple sample kit formats and offers various sound shaping options. 41
mattybrad/drumkid A drum machine that generates rhythms using probability, based on an Arduino platform. 98
geikha/tidal-drum-machines A collection of drum machines for musical instrument sound synthesis in SuperCollider 99
tsoding/haskell-music A Haskell implementation of generating and playing back audio files using a music generation tutorial 134
zueblin/polaron A DIY digital drum machine with a 16-step sequencer and 6 instrument tracks for the Teensy microcontroller. 192
dimasamoz/mezzo A Haskell library for type-safe music composition with static rule enforcement at compile-time. 354
bholtbholt/step-sequencer A drum machine software component written in Elm for programming drum beats 59
jackojc/cane A DSL designed to simplify the creation of complex beats with MIDI sequences 84
stephenmcd/drum A Reddit/Hacker News clone built with Mezzanine and Django, demonstrating non-CMS features like threaded comments and ratings. 388
elaforge/karya A Haskell-based music sequencer and notation tool with support programs. 66
jcollard/unm-hip A Haskell library for image processing and display 82
nicklan/drmr An LV2 sampler plugin providing built-in drum synthesis capabilities with MIDI control and sample editing features. 58
euterpea/hsom Supports music education by providing Haskell implementation of musical theory and concepts 88